Output 323d69a4274ac43512e42bb140bf15f2526860f339dffe163935b7ef5df49286:1

value
18746044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22a3c4914c8d0e2cc7472317168eae01b90583d2 OP_EQUALVERIFY OP_CHECKSIG
address
14AAAK4WA7UW1Y73ZhQQQkrhP5mjiLpJM2
transaction
323d69a4274ac43512e42bb140bf15f2526860f339dffe163935b7ef5df49286
confirmations
385401
spent
true